Where does “ryg” come from?
ryg (Danish) comes from Old Norse hryggr, from Proto-Germanic hrugjaz, from Proto-Indo-European (s)krewk-, from Proto-Indo-European (s)ḱer- — dung, manure, filth; manure, dung, filth.
ryg (Danish): back; spine; ridge
